Rate limit console progress display updates to 10 per second. Was updating as frequently as changes were reported, up to hundreds of times per second, which used unncessary bandwidth when running git-annex over ssh etc.

+-- | Limit a meter to only update once per unit of time.
+--
+-- It's nice to display the final update to 100%, even if it comes soon
+-- after a previous update. To make that happen, a total size has to be
+-- provided.
+rateLimitMeterUpdate :: NominalDiffTime -> Maybe Integer -> MeterUpdate -> IO MeterUpdate
+rateLimitMeterUpdate delta totalsize meterupdate = do
+ lastupdate <- newMVar (toEnum 0 :: POSIXTime)
+ return $ mu lastupdate
+ where
+ mu lastupdate n@(BytesProcessed i) = case totalsize of
+ Just t | i >= t -> meterupdate n
+ _ -> do
+ now <- getPOSIXTime
+ prev <- takeMVar lastupdate
+ if now - prev >= delta
+ then do
+ putMVar lastupdate now
+ meterupdate n
+ else putMVar lastupdate prev
